The biology and host specificity of the seed-feeding bruchids,Acanthoscelides quadridentatus (Schaeffer) andA. puniceus Johnson, from Mexico were studied in quarantine facilities in Australia. Distinguishing characters in the genitalia of each species are illustrated. Oviposition was recorded on 16 of 73 species of plants tested but larvae died without entering pods or seeds, except onMimosa invisa K. F. P. von Martius andM. pigra L. Larvae entering seeds ofM. invisa died in the first instar. The bruchids were clearly specific toM. pigra and were subsequently released as part of a program for biological control of this weed in the Northern Territory, Australia in April 1983 and thailand in July 1984.   相似文献

A higher ratio of substitutional to synonymous changes in between-species than in within-species comparisons has been taken as evidence for positive selection changing amino acids. A model is presented in which a difference of this kind arises as a result of purely neutral mutations, provided that the species compared are sufficiently different to approach a steady state between forward and backward mutation. In Neissseria, substitutions are twice as frequent, relative to synonymous changes, in between-species comparisons: it is shown that the data are consistent with the neutral model. The argument does not invalidate evidence for positive selection, for example in Drosophila, when the species compared are fairly similar.  相似文献

Sulfur cycling in grassland and parkland soils   总被引:3,自引:3,他引:0  
A conceptual diagram of the S cycle in grassland soils is presented as a framework for discussing S cycling process studies. Changes in the mineralization of S and in the redistribution of35S-labeled sulfate among soil organic matter fractions were investigated during incubation of cropped and uncropped soils.Little mineralization or net immobilization of sulfur occurred in closed system incubations where the soils were left undisturbed throughout the incubations. Significantly more S was mineralized in open system incubations where the soils were leached periodically. Net mineralization was significantly greater in cropped soils compared with uncropped soils. The distribution of35S was significantly affected by the addition of various substrates (sulfate, cellulose or a combination of both) and by the presence of plants. Under conditions of high solution sulfate, the majority of35S incorporated was observed in the HI-reducible S fraction. When the solution sulfate concentrations were lower, there was a reduction in the proportion of35S incorporated into the HI-reducible S fraction. A solid phase micro-immunoradiometric assay (micro-SPIRA) for the detection of hepatitis e antigen (HBeAg) and antibody has been developed. Chimpanzee anti-HBe/2 was developed by repeated immunizations with purified antigen containing HBeAg/1 and HBeAg/2. An anti-HBe/2 titer of 1:4 was determined by immunodiffusion (ID) analysis. Anti-HBe/1 was not detected. The anti-HBe IgG used in the assay was purified from plasma by a combination of DEAE-cellulose and affinity chromatography. The sensitivity of the micro-SPIRA for antigen and antibody was 193 ng/ml and 65 ng/ml, respectively. By comparing relative endpoint titers obtained by ID to micro-SPIRA, it was determined that micro-SPIRA for antigen and antibody is 320 and greater than 1300 times more sensitive, respectively, than ID. The specificity of the assay was ascertained by the examination of various non-B specimens. The application of the assay to a panel of 50 hepatitis B surface antigen (HBsAg)-positive specimens resulted in an increase in positivity of 18% for antigen and 22% for antibody.  相似文献

The pistillate inflorescence of Casuarina verticillata is described as consisting of a primary axis bearing whorls of bracts with a cymule in the axil of each bract of the more central whorls. Each cymule consists of an atepallate, two-carpellate, syncarpous floret and two, lateral, once-lobed bracteoles. A “peripheral intercalary” meristem, in which divisions are primarily periclinal, forms a meshwork beneath the bracts from early development and moves the connate bracts centrifugally around the cymules and extends and binds the bracts, and to some extent the bracteoles, of the fertile part of the inflorescence together. Each bract receives a single trace; each cymule receives two traces. Each bundle extension of a cymule trace supplies: 1) a branch which joins its counterpart to become the anterior common carpellary bundle; 2) a second branch which joins its counterpart to become the posterior common carpellary bundle; and 3) a central branch which supplies a lateral bracteole. Within each floret, each common carpellary bundle provides a dorsal carpellary bundle, two ventral carpellary bundles (fertile anterior carpel) or one common ventral bundle (sterile posterior carpel). The ventral bundle-supplies join and form a single placental bundle which lies in the gynoecial septum, and which, in turn, supplies the two ovules in the anterior carpel. Whether the inflorescence is a simple racemose or a condensed cymose type cannot be determined from this species alone. The function of the sclerenchymatous, enclosing bracteoles and connate bracts is discussed.  相似文献

A lyophilized hepatitis B working/reference panel has been prepared for use in standardization tests. This panel includes HBsAg, anti-HBs, HBeAg/anti-HBe and subtype reagents. Quantitative analysis of the HBsAg reagents indicates that at a storage temperature of -20 degrees C, only 1 log at maximum of RIA counts per minute would be lost in 95 years. After storage at -20 degrees C for 1 year, there has been no loss of reactivity in any of the tests used to detect HBsAg, anti-HBs, HBeAg/anti-HBe or subtypes.  相似文献

Hepatitis A   总被引:1,自引:1,他引:0       下载免费PDF全文
Hepatitis A is a disease of worldwide distribution which occurs in endemic and epidemic form and is transmitted primarily by person-to-person contact through the fecal-oral route. Common source epidemics due to contamination of food are relatively common, and water-borne epidemics have been described less frequently. The presumed etiologic agent of hepatitis A has now been visualized by immune electron microscopic (IEM) techniques in early acute-illness-phase stools of humans with hepatitis A as well as in chimpanzees experimentally infected with material known to contain hepatitis A virus. In addition, several new serologic tests for the detection of antibody against hepatitis A virus have been described. These include complement fixation and immune adherence techniques. Current data suggest that hepatitis A is caused by a single viral agent lacking the morphologic heterogeneity of hepatitis B viral components and that there may be relative antigenic homogeneity between strains of virus recovered from various parts of the world. Serologic studies to date also indicate that hepatitis A virus is not a major contributing cause in post-transfusion hepatitis.  相似文献

Coexistence in ecological communities is governed largely by the nature and intensity of species interactions. Countless studies have proposed methods to infer these interactions from empirical data, yet models parameterised using such data often fail to recover observed coexistence patterns. Here, we propose a method to reconcile empirical parameterisations of community dynamics with species‐abundance data, ensuring that the predicted equilibrium is consistent with the observed abundance distribution. To illustrate the approach, we explore two case studies: an experimental freshwater algal community and a long‐term time series of displacement in an intertidal community. We demonstrate how our method helps recover observed coexistence patterns, capture the core dynamics of the system, and, in the latter case, predict the impacts of experimental extinctions. Collectively, these results demonstrate an intuitive approach for reconciling observed and empirical data, improving our ability to explore the links between species interactions and coexistence in natural systems.  相似文献
